前三季度业绩承压,欢乐家4天股价却上涨超60%,市场资金在赌什么?|掘金百分百
Hua Xia Shi Bao· 2025-11-14 13:16
Core Viewpoint - The recent stock price volatility of Huanlejia has drawn significant market attention, with a sharp increase of 61.36% over four trading days, despite a stark contrast with the company's declining fundamentals [2][3][4]. Stock Performance - Huanlejia's stock price surged from 18.22 yuan per share on November 7 to 29.40 yuan per share by November 13, marking a 61.36% increase [4]. - The stock experienced two instances of "20cm" daily limit up during this period, but subsequently fell over 10% on November 14 due to a broader market correction [4][5]. Financial Performance - Huanlejia's operating performance has been under pressure, with a projected 47.06% decline in net profit attributable to shareholders in 2024 [3][6]. - Revenue and net profit for the first three quarters of 2025 also showed declines of 22.25% and 87.43%, respectively [6][7]. - The company's revenue figures for 2022, 2023, and 2024 were 1.596 billion yuan, 1.923 billion yuan, and 1.855 billion yuan, with a 3.53% decline expected in 2024 [6]. Cash Flow and Cost Structure - Huanlejia's net cash flow from operating activities has decreased significantly, with figures of 3.43 billion yuan in 2022, 3.51 billion yuan in 2023, and only 0.6 billion yuan in 2024 [7]. - The company has faced rising operating costs, leading to a price increase of 1% to 8% on certain products, which is expected to impact 2024 sales revenue of 795 million yuan [8][9]. Strategic Adjustments - To address ongoing cost pressures and business structure adjustments, Huanlejia has implemented price changes and is focusing on product innovation, channel optimization, and cost control [8][9]. - The company aims to enhance its product offerings by developing low-sugar and functional high-value products, expanding into snack retail, and strengthening online marketing efforts [9].
广东省中山市市场监督管理局食品监督抽检信息通告(2025年第13期)
Summary of Key Points Core Viewpoint - The Zhongshan Market Supervision Administration conducted a food safety inspection, testing 127 batches of various food products, with 122 passing and 5 failing the safety standards [2]. Group 1: Inspection Results - A total of 127 food samples were tested, with 122 samples deemed qualified and 5 samples found to be unqualified [2]. - The inspection covered six categories of food: catering food, condiments, pastries, edible agricultural products, vegetable products, and beverages [2]. Group 2: Non-compliance Details - Specific non-compliance issues included the detection of coliform bacteria in a food sample, which should not exceed 50 cm² [2]. - Another sample showed a sweetener (sweetening agent) level of 0.982 g/kg, exceeding the permissible limit [2]. - A sample of red pepper powder contained a sulfur dioxide residue of 1.27 g/kg, which is also above the allowed level [2].
